Hi
I have Gentoo linux in my PC
I just installed the kernel 2.4.22 and compile it and install it (using genkernel command)
Right now if I reboot my PC with my new kernel I got :
mount: / mounted already or bad option
and the system stop and ask me to type the root password
and when I login with the root and type
mount -o remount,rw /
I got the same message
mount: / mounted already or bad option
but if I write
mount -o remount,rw /dev/hda4 /
then the root filesystem if remounted as read/write
wouldn't your /etc/mtab be a link to /proc/self/mounts with /proc not mounted ?
